A friend of mine who had previously been on this tour recommended it to me highly, and I cannot say I was disappointed. Online reservations were quick and efficient, as was the response from the tour operator when, as requested, I reconfirmed my participation by phone. When I arrived at my hotel, I was greeted by a friendly e-mail from my soon-to-be tour guide, and he arrived punctually at the appointed time and provided a safe and informative tour experience throughout.
The tour was comprehensive, interesting and fun, and provides an excellent introduction to Arab culture for first-time visitors to the area. I especially enjoyed the dune bashing, smoking from a shisha pipe and the generous meal served at the desert camp.
Areas for improvement: First, I think we wasted too much time waiting for the rest of the vehicles in our tour group to assemble before starting out. Second, the otherwise excellent DVD souvenirs of the trip should be better focused; they included, for example, far too many pictures of the group that followed ours and with whom we had next-to-no contact during the actual tour. Third, given the well-deserved Arab reputation for elegant sweets, I was rather disappointed at the very minimal dessert offered at the camp dinner. Overall, an outstanding effort. I joined this tour with my first son and plan to take my second son on the same tour this month or next.

I was disappointed to learn that we were in fact not driving deep into the desert but just circling and to end up in a camp just five minutes from the road made it seem like a farce. However the quality of the tour was good, especially when I compared notes with someone from my hotel who went on the same trip but with a different agent. We definitely had the edge. I'm sure the 4 wgeek driving would have seemed exciting for some who had not experienced it, but living in Australia I'd done it all before. It frustrated me that the driving was all about effect and not about going anywhere. In all though I would recommend it to others, though if there was a tour that really did go deep into the desert, perhaps with an overnight stay, then I would do that in preference.
